Yes, Lateral Entry possible. For 2nd Year Lateral Entry: - B.Tech (Naval Architecture & Ocean Engineering) candidates with 60% marks in 4-year Diploma in Ship Building Engineering from the Institute of Ship Building Technology, Goa (or); 3-year Diploma in Naval Architecture and Offshore Engineering from the AMET University, Chennai. Or, 3-year Diploma in Mechanical Engineering/Civil Engineering from any Institute approved by AICTE and a minimum of 50% marks in English subject in class 10th/12th Exam. Common Eligibility Criteria for all the PG Diploma Courses of C-DAC
Graduate in Engineering or equivalent (e.g. BE / BTech / 4-year BSc Engg / AMIE / DoEACC B Level) in IT / Computer Science / Electronics / Telecommunications / Electrical / Instrumentation. OR
Post Graduate Degree in Engineering Sciences with corresponding basic degree (e.g. MSc in Computer Science, IT, Electronics)

Yes, you can take admission in this college with diploma!
Candidates completed Diploma in Engineering and Technology with minimum 50% marks (at least 45% marks, in case of Backward class categories and Persons with Disability candidates belonging to Maharashtra State only) are also eligible to apply.
